FlameSight reduces the fire covering your screen and lets you choose exactly how low it should be.

The pack keeps the familiar animated look of normal and soul fire while offering four practical height presets. Use a tiny flame for maximum visibility, a balanced option for survival, or switch back to the full vanilla height without installing another pack.

Features

  • Four selectable fire-height presets: Minimal, Low, Balanced, and Vanilla
  • Low mode selected by default for clear visibility without hiding fire completely
  • Reduces both normal fire and blue soul fire
  • Preserves the original animated flame style
  • Improves visibility during PvP, survival combat, Nether exploration, and building
  • Pure resource pack with no scripts, behavior pack, cheats, or experiments
  • Can be activated through Global Resources for client-side use
  • Compatible with Vibrant Visuals and does not disable it for the world
  • Lightweight 16× textures

How to use

  1. Download and open the .mcaddon file to import FlameSight into Minecraft Bedrock.
  2. Open Global Resources, or edit a world and open Resource Packs.
  3. Activate FlameSight: Adjustable Low Fire.
  4. Select the gear icon beside the active pack.
  5. Choose one of the four modes:
    • Minimal — 2 px: Maximum visibility with a very small flame.
    • Low — 4 px (Default): Clear view while keeping fire easy to notice.
    • Balanced — 8 px: A middle ground between visibility and the vanilla appearance.
    • Vanilla — 16 px: Restores the complete vanilla flame height.
  6. Reload the world after changing modes. If Minecraft keeps the previous texture in memory, restart the game once.

Notes

  • FlameSight changes fire visuals only. Fire damage, duration, spread, light, and gameplay mechanics are unchanged.
  • Another resource pack that replaces fire_0, fire_1, soul_fire_0, or soul_fire_1 can override FlameSight depending on pack order.
  • Servers and Realms that enforce their own resource packs may override Global Resources.

Requirements

  • Minecraft Bedrock Edition 1.26.50 or newer
  • No external dependencies
  • No experimental settings required
